This is the first time I played Sandpiper. They have 3 9 hole courses. We played Palms and Oaks. They are very different. The Palms had bigger greens than the Oaks. Oaks was more like a Scottish links course that had postage stamp like greens. Better have a good short game for the Oaks. As a whole the courses were short and wide open so it made for a fun around. The course was in good shape, the sand traps need some work (believe me I was in a lot of them), the staff was nice and the pace of play was quick. A threesome let us play thru. We caught up with next 3 some rather quickly. But we still played 18 in under 31/2 hours. Place was packed but pace of play was great. Nice range and putting area.

Jensen Beach Golf Club
Played On 01/15/2017Nice course
The staff was nice. We had lunch in the grill and the food was very good. The lady that waited on us was very friendly. The course was in good shape. Tee boxes were some of the best of any public course that I have played in FL. The fairways were open and in good condition. The greens were nice and green but ran very slow. The reason for the 3 star rating was the pace of play was extremely slow. I am not sure that it's an all time thing or just a Sunday in season thing. We teed off 15 min later than what are tee time was stated. After our second hole of waiting the twosome ahead asked if we wanted to join this helped some on the waiting. However I think the layout also contributed to the slow play. You start out on a par 5 which automatically can slow play if you have a short hitting foursome and then a long hitting players behind.
